For a positive integer n, return an nXn matrix mat such that the value of each element in row i and column j is given according to the following rules:
- i - j, if i > j
- j - i, if i < j
- 0, if i equals j
If n is not a positive integer, mat should be an empty matrix.
Examples:
Input: n = 4
Output: mat = [0 1 2 3
1 0 1 2
2 1 0 1
3 2 1 0]
Input: n = -2 Output: mat = []
Input: n = 2.5 Output: mat = []
